2026 Best Value Other Educational Administration & Supervision Schools in the United States
If you want to know which schools deliver the best value for the other educational administration & supervision degrees they offer, see the list below.
Best Value Other Educational Administration & Supervision Schools
Leading the list is University Of Washington Seattle Campus, our #1 best value for other educational administration & supervision in the United States. Set in the city of Seattle, University Of Washington Seattle Campus is a very large public institution. The average in-state cost of tuition and fees is $12,973, while out-of-state students pay about $43,209. Other Educational Administration & Supervision graduates carry a median of $16,481 in student loans. Early-career other educational administration & supervision graduates make about $56,493. That is a strong return on a $16,481 median debt. The acceptance rate is 39%.
Holy Family University came in at #2 on our 2026 list of the best value other educational administration & supervision schools. Set in the city of Philadelphia, Holy Family University is a mid-sized private not-for-profit institution. Expect in-state tuition and fees of around $35,330. Typical student debt for other educational administration & supervision graduates is $26,562. Soon after graduation, other educational administration & supervision degree recipients from Holy Family University generally make around $59,355. Set against $26,562 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ff. Holy Family University admits about 71% of applicants.
University Of The Cumberlands is a great value for students pursuing a degree in other educational administration & supervision, landing the #3 spot this year. Set in the town of Williamsburg, University Of The Cumberlands is a very large private not-for-profit institution. In-state tuition and fees average $9,875. Students borrow a median of $22,868 to complete the other educational administration & supervision program here. Soon after graduation, other educational administration & supervision degree recipients from University Of The Cumberlands generally make around $56,607. Set against $22,868 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ff. University Of The Cumberlands admits about 99% of applicants.
The strong cost-to-outcome balance at Northern Illinois University earned it the #4 place for other educational administration & supervision. Set in the suburb of Dekalb, Northern Illinois University is a large public institution. In-state tuition and fees average $13,060. Other Educational Administration & Supervision graduates carry a median of $25,209 in student loans. Early-career other educational administration & supervision graduates make about $63,264. That is a strong return on a $25,209 median debt. The acceptance rate is 70%.
A rank of #5 makes Western Illinois University one of the best values for other educational administration & supervision. Set in the town of Macomb, Western Illinois University is a moderately-sized public institution. Students from in state pay about $14,572 in tuition and fees. Typical student debt for other educational administration & supervision graduates is $27,639. Early-career other educational administration & supervision graduates make about $78,675. That is a strong return on a $27,639 median debt. The acceptance rate is 71%.

University Of Maryland College Park placed #6 among the best values for other educational administration & supervision. University Of Maryland College Park is a very large public school located in the suburb of College Park. Students from in state pay about $11,809 in tuition and fees, compared with $41,186 for out-of-state students. Other Educational Administration & Supervision graduates carry a median of $20,836 in student loans. Soon after graduation, other educational administration & supervision degree recipients from University Of Maryland College Park generally make around $57,901. Set against $20,836 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ff. The acceptance rate is 45%.
University Of Illinois At Springfield ranked #7 on our 2026 list of the best value other educational administration & supervision schools. Set in the city of Springfield, University Of Illinois At Springfield is a moderately-sized public institution. In-state tuition and fees average $12,557, while out-of-state students pay about $20,139. Students borrow a median of $24,925 to complete the other educational administration & supervision program here. Other Educational Administration & Supervision graduates of University Of Illinois At Springfield earn a median of $53,344 early in their careers. That is a strong return on a $24,925 median debt. Roughly 86% of applicants are accepted.
Saint Peters College landed the #8 spot for other educational administration & supervision value this year. Set in the city of Jersey City, Saint Peters College is a mid-sized private not-for-profit institution. Expect in-state tuition and fees of around $42,552. Typical student debt for other educational administration & supervision graduates is $22,969. Soon after graduation, other educational administration & supervision degree recipients from Saint Peters College generally make around $76,437. Set against $22,969 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ff. The acceptance rate is 90%.
Chadron State College landed the #9 spot for other educational administration & supervision value this year. Chadron State College is a mid-sized public school located in the town of Chadron. In-state tuition and fees average $8,294. Other Educational Administration & Supervision graduates carry a median of $22,912 in student loans. Other Educational Administration & Supervision graduates of Chadron State College earn a median of $69,052 early in their careers. That is a strong return on a $22,912 median debt.
Murray State University placed #10 among the best values for other educational administration & supervision. Located in the town of Murray, Murray State University is a large public university. The average in-state cost of tuition and fees is $9,900, while out-of-state students pay about $19,836. Students borrow a median of $23,420 to complete the other educational administration & supervision program here. Soon after graduation, other educational administration & supervision degree recipients from Murray State University generally make around $53,881. Set against $23,420 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ff. The acceptance rate is 86%.
Georgia State University ranked #21 on our 2026 list of the best value other educational administration & supervision schools. Georgia State University is a very large public school located in the city of Atlanta. Students from in state pay about $8,664 in tuition and fees, with out-of-state students paying around $24,840. Other Educational Administration & Supervision graduates carry a median of $26,091 in student loans. Soon after graduation, other educational administration & supervision degree recipients from Georgia State University generally make around $51,103. Weighed against typical debt, the earnings make a compelling case for value. Roughly 55% of applicants are accepted.
University Of Kentucky ranked #22 on our 2026 list of the best value other educational administration & supervision schools. University Of Kentucky is a very large public school located in the city of Lexington. Students from in state pay about $13,502 in tuition and fees, compared with $34,140 for out-of-state students. Typical student debt for other educational administration & supervision graduates is $24,094. Other Educational Administration & Supervision graduates of University Of Kentucky earn a median of $49,568 early in their careers. That is a strong return on a $24,094 median debt. University Of Kentucky admits about 93% of applicants.
East Tennessee State University placed #23 among the best values for other educational administration & supervision. East Tennessee State University is a large public school located in the city of Johnson City. In-state tuition and fees average $10,216, compared with $13,726 for out-of-state students. Other Educational Administration & Supervision graduates carry a median of $21,301 in student loans. Other Educational Administration & Supervision graduates of East Tennessee State University earn a median of $47,284 early in their careers. That is a strong return on a $21,301 median debt. Roughly 86% of applicants are accepted.
University Of Nebraska Lincoln earned the #24 position for value in other educational administration & supervision this year. University Of Nebraska Lincoln is a very large public school located in the city of Lincoln. The average in-state cost of tuition and fees is $10,434, while out-of-state students pay about $28,584. Other Educational Administration & Supervision graduates carry a median of $22,386 in student loans. Other Educational Administration & Supervision graduates of University Of Nebraska Lincoln earn a median of $53,291 early in their careers. Set against $22,386 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ff. University Of Nebraska Lincoln admits about 88% of applicants.
University Of Kansas landed the #25 spot for other educational administration & supervision value this year. Set in the city of Lawrence, University Of Kansas is a very large public institution. Students from in state pay about $12,102 in tuition and fees, while out-of-state students pay about $30,432. Other Educational Administration & Supervision graduates carry a median of $23,608 in student loans. Soon after graduation, other educational administration & supervision degree recipients from University Of Kansas generally make around $60,664. Set against $23,608 in median debt, that is a healthy payoff. The acceptance rate is 94%.
